The Australian Schools Rugby Union ASRU is an independent incorporated association run by volunteer members of the teaching profession and supporters who believe rugby has a unique ethos and benefits that contribute to the broader education of young people. And from these ranks emerged ten Wallabies- the Ellas, Michael OConnor, Tony Melrose, Michael Hawker, Chris Roche, Tony DArcy, Shane Nightingale and Dominic Vaughan. From the 1984 Grand Slam winning Wallabies team and the two World Cup winning teams in 1991 and 1999, 27 of the players were Australian Schoolboy representatives. During the tour, the British newspapers tried to out-do each other in coming up with ballet metaphors to describe the grace of the Australian Schoolboys running game. As home to the Warriors in 2022 and the Dolphins NRL from 2023, more than 5,500 local players and 14 junior clubs, Moreton Bay Region is one of Australias great rugby league heartlands and the perfect place to host elite pathways tournaments such as the Australian Secondary Schools Rugby League competition. This Australian team, captained by Melrose who later had both a successful rugby and league career, succeeded where so many others have failed by winning over the Fleet Street press.
